Motherwell becomes latest urban home for beavers

RSPB wardens at Baron's Haugh nature reserve say they've seen signs of fresh activity.

Motherwell has become the latest urban home for beavers, the first to be spotted in the region for hundreds of years.

RSPB wardens at Baron’s Haugh nature reserve say they’ve seen signs of fresh activity along the River Clyde, which all point towards a new furry resident moving in permanently.
